What Does CTP Stand For?
CTP stands for CYclic Time Processor
CTP, or Cyclic Time Processor, is a specialized computing system designed for real-time processing of time-sensitive operations in cyclic intervals. It efficiently manages scheduling and execution of tasks based on precise time cycles, ensuring optimal performance and reliability in applications such as industrial automation, telecommunications, and data acquisition systems. By leveraging a cyclic approach, the CTP enhances system responsiveness and resource utilization, making it a critical component in environments requiring consistent timing and synchronization.
